Fleshrender is a unique Item in Diablo4, truly unique as it allows you to deal damage with your defensive skills. It's damage scales with WILL, meaning it will buff the damage of your skills twice. Invest heavily in this build. This build is a lot of fun, as you just run around yelling.

Requirements:

  • Enough cooldown reduction to make your Petrify a 10 second cooldown is needed for this build or you will not reset it's cdr for bosses due to Supreme Petrify.

Harlequin Crest is not mandatory, but without it it's difficult to obtain a Petrify with 10s CDR. When you gear is really good you can play with Gathlen's Birthright for more damage.

Rakanoth's Wake can be swapped for the new unique Khamsin Steppewalkers that has 37.5% CDR for Nature Magic Skills (with GA).

    How it Plays

    • 1. Cast Wind Shear to proc Constricting Tendrils (Paragon Node) and poison enemies.
    • 2. Cast Cyclone Armor and then all your other defensive skills, you need at least 1 enemy to be poisoned.
    • 3. Use Petrify to pull your enemies and reset the cooldown of your abilities.

    How it Works

    This build requires a lot of CDR, so that your Petrify is below 10 seconds of cooldown, allowing the skill to reset instantly on bosses with Supreme Petrify. You can also reduce the CDR with Supreme Petrify by klilling any enemy, including white enemies.

    Cataclysm will proc due to your Keystone passive and should be giving you Vulnerability while wearing Shroud of False Death, I understand this is not ideal but this is a very gimmicky and cool build that works with combos and has some Item Requirements.

    The Poison comes from Constricting Tendrils, which is one of your Paragon Nodes. The alternative is to use Virulent Aspect and Rabies.

    Runes

    We are lucky that Zan+ Qax combo still works for our build since the downside of losing all our resources is negated because we do not really spend resources on anything else.

    Yul + Xan is a great combo since we produce a lot of energy with the use of our Ultimate Petrify. Meaning we get an insane proc rate for Xan and increasing our damage with the guaranteed crit and overpowered attack.

    Masterworking and Greater Affixes Explained

    Masterworking

    • Since Season 11 Masterworking no longer increases your item’s affix values. Instead, it improves the Quality of an item, which gives a bonus to the base damage, armor, or resistance of an item.
    • Items can be Masterworked to a maximum Quality threshold of 20. Each time you Masterwork the item, it adds a random amount of Quality to the item (from 2-5 levels). Once at maximum Quality, you can roll it one last time for a Capstone bonus.
    • This Capstone bonus upgrades a random non-greater affix on your item into a Greater Affix. You can then choose to re-roll the Masterworked Greater Affix, without resetting your Masterworking Quality. Re-rolling the current Masterworked Affix will cost Obducite and Neathiron.

    Greater Affixes

    Greater Affixes (GA) on an item force the affix to roll at the top of it's range of possible values and then applies a 50% increase to its value. GA increases are additive with Masterworking increases.

    In this planner, the yellow star to the left of an affix denotes that is a GA.

    Masterworking and Greater Affix Priority

    Unless a certain amount of a stat is required and no more, like in the case of Attack Speed Breakpoints, Armor and Resistances, the Capstone Bonus is not necessary.

    Guides, which follow a Starter -> Midgame -> Endgame progression, are structured such that the difficulty of the MWing outcome and amount of GAs on items also progresses as expected.

    For example, a Starter variant will generally have 1GA items. A Midgame variant will generally have 2GA items. An Endgame variant will generally have 2GA/3GA items with a perfect Capstone Bonus.

    From this you can derive that the GA on the starter version is the most important, the second GA added is the second most important and the third GA added is the third most important affix.

    When GA and Capstone don't align you are most likely in the presence of a stat with a certain threshold you have to meet or a cap and those will be explicitly stated in the guide anyways.

    In the case of Uniques GA and Capstone, progression standards are generally shifted by one as they are easier to MW because they have 4 affixes and also easier to acquire with multiple GAs.

    Elixirs and Incenses

    It's important to run Elixirs and Incenses at all times. Not only because they increase your Experience gain, but also because they provide very strong combat boosts.

    For Elixirs, you will use Elixir of Advantage for Attack Speed, or Elixir of Fortitude for more Maximum Life.

    For Incenses, you will use Spiral Morning for All Stats, Reddamine Buzz for Maximum Life and Soothing Spices for All Resistances and more Armor.
